15W TDP and all nice features like 2 CPU support, HT3, PCIe2.0 (2x16 or 4x8), etc... So you can't even compare it to X38! You need to look at power hungry Intel server chipset with half of that capabilities...

We also need to remember that with K10 CPU this chipset will be conserving power together with CPU when in PowerSaving mode. Simply when K10 will shut down half of HT bus due to low usage, other end of the bus (RD790) will also conserve power. It's kinda 2 birds at one stone .
